Newcastlewest, Co. Limerick
Daar River View
22 sales have been filed on the Property Price Register for Daar River View since 2014, at a median of €64,120.
They ran from €32,060 to €270,000. 11 of them were new builds.

Why this street and not others
A street gets a page once at least 5 sales have been recorded on it. Below that a median is a handful of anecdotes rather than a figure, and a page saying so would be worse than no page.
Source: Property Services Regulatory Authority, used under the Creative Commons Attribution 4.0 licence. Sales that were not at arm’s length are excluded throughout.
